Source Code
packages/react-reconciler/src/__tests__/ReactSuspenseWithNoopRenderer-test.js lines 1264–1270
constructor(props) {
super(props);
const text = props.text;
Scheduler.log('constructor');
readText(text);
this.state = {text};
}
